Abstract

The objective of this project is to quickly detect the type of accident from MEMS accelerometer signal using a
threshold algorithm. With signals from an accelerometer, a severe accident can be recognized. According to this project when a
vehicle meet with an accident immediately Vibration sensor will detect the signal or if a car rolls over and MEMS sensor will
detects the signal and sends it to Arduino UNO. Our system uses the capability of GPS and GSM along with the android phone
to provide a solution which can be used to precisely detect the accident spot and to send the emergency notification to the nearby
hospital’s ICU and to the victim’s relatives. As there is a scope for improvement and as a future implementation we can add a
wireless webcam for capturing the images which will help in providing driver’s assistance.
